Screen Tasmania provides grants and equity investments for the development and production of screen projects in Tasmania including web series, drama, documentaries, feature films, TV series and games.

Screen Tasmania offers a range of services to the screen industry, such as:

  • grants and equity investments in the development and production of screen projects, including drama, documentaries, feature films, short-form and long-form series, and games
  • professional and industry development support for Tasmanian practitioners.

ISLAND SCREEN INCENTIVE
Benefits

The Island Screen Incentive provides a one-off grant at the rate of 10% of the expenditure on Tasmanian goods and services while producing the project, capped at AU$500,000 (excluding GST) per project. Applications can be considered at any time, but in all cases must be lodged at least four weeks before pre-production commences. Applications are not assessed in a competitive way, but all applications are subject to the availability of funds.

Eligibility

The applicant must meet Screen Tasmania’s general eligibility criteria, and must be an Australian company, which is the company that incurs expenditure on producing the project.

Projects must:

    • be a live action screen production
    • be either factual (including documentary and reality) or scripted
    • be a feature film (60-minute minimum) or a series with at least 30-minute episodes
    • expend at least AU$1.5 million as Tasmanian spend
    • be substantially based in Tasmania (i.e. minimum 10 days’ filming); and
    • have marketplace attachment to secure public release.

 

Projects must not be:

  • advertising or substantially brand-funded
  • entirely animated
  • corporate; or
  • purely educative.
PRODUCTION SUPPORT
Benefits

This support can be in the form of a recoupable equity production investment or a non-recoupable grant, depending on the amount provided and/or the type of program you apply for, such as Production Equity Support for equity and the Island Screen Incentive program for grants.

Eligibility

Eligibility is considered on a case-by-case basis, taking into account the engagement of resident Tasmanian screen practitioners, and/or the creation of infrastructure and supplementary employment.

The amount of funds invested is usually determined by the amount of eligible Tasmanian expenditure within the state. The primary criterion for assessment is the extent to which production investment provides economic benefits, job creation and career development for Tasmanian cast and crew.
